Transaction 90252645c7fed381f9e9d59e291f4c9c764081a3efd403bfcbc2dffe896bf4b1

block
3e08d102a7856728817e9dbe42cde4a395af40ab816305a4fc131e36a16d6f45

1 Input

2 Outputs